Warning Signs You Need Broken Pipe Water Removal

Ignoring these warning signs can lead to costly repairs and health risks. Don’t wait, catch these signs early and prevent further damage.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, unpleasant odors can be a sign of moisture buildup. If you notice a persistent smell in your home, it’s essential to investigate further. Our team can help you identify the source and provide a solution to remove the odor.

Water Stains on Your Ceiling

Water stains can be a sign of a broken pipe or leaky roof. If you notice water stains on your ceiling, don’t delay, our team can help you identify the source and provide a solution to prevent further damage.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age. If you notice your flooring is warped or buckled, it’s essential to address the issue immediately. Our team can help you repair or replace the affected area.

Increased Water Bills

Increased water bills can be a sign of a hidden leak. If you notice a sudden spike in your water bills, it’s essential to investigate further. Our team can help you identify the source and provide a solution to prevent further waste.

Mold Growth in Your Home

Mold growth can be a sign of moisture buildup. If you notice mold growth in your home, it’s essential to address the issue immediately. Our team can help you identify the source and provide a solution to remove the mold.

Standing Water in Your Home

Standing water in your home can be a sign of a broken pipe or flood. If you notice standing water in your home, don’t delay, our team can help you identify the source and provide a solution to remove the water and prevent further damage.

Broken Pipe Water Removal Cost In Avimor, ID

The cost of Broken Pipe Water Removal can vary depending on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ions in Avimor, ID. These estimates are based on real-world costs and can vary depending on your specific situation. Our team will work with you to provide a personalized estimate and ensure you’re aware of all costs involved.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Inspection and Assessment $100 – $500 Severity of damage and size of affected area.
Containment and Water Removal $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area and amount of water involved.
Drying and Dehumidification $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area and amount of moisture involved.
Cleaning and Sanitizing $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area and type of cleaning required.
Restoration and Repair $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area and type of repairs required.
